Dr. John Mccarter is an obstetrician-gynecologist practicing in Akron, OH. Dr. Mccarter specializes in women's health, particularly the female reproductive system, pregnancy and childbirth. As an obstetrician-gynecologist, or OB-GYN, Dr. Mccarter can treat a number of health issues related to the vagina, uterus, ovaries, fallopian tubes and breasts. Dr Mccarter can also treat women during pregnancy, labor, childbirth and the postpartum period. In this specialty, doctors focus on reproductive care from puberty through adulthood.
